Pricing and Payment Options for Luggage Storage
Rates for storing bags typically vary based on duration. For short-term storage, expect fees around CHF 6-10 for the first 24 hours, with incremental charges for additional days. For example, storage exceeding 48 hours may incur a total of CHF 12-20, depending on the facility.
Payment Methods
Most facilities accept credit and debit cards, ensuring transactions are smooth. Cash payments may be an option, but confirm beforehand, as not all places provide this service. Mobile payments are becoming popular; check if your storage provider supports apps like Apple Pay or Google Pay.

Location of Luggage Storage Facilities in the Station
Located on the ground floor, the storage area is easily accessible from the main entrance of the building. It is positioned adjacent to the ticket counters, making it convenient for travelers to drop off their bags after purchasing tickets.
Signage clearly indicates the route to the storage services, ensuring that visitors can find the area without difficulty. Look for the specific section labeled as “Baggage Services.” Operating hours align with train schedules, providing a reliable option for both early and late departures.
The facility features various size lockers as well as staffed counters for larger items. Lockers are available for short-term and extended usage, catering to different needs and preferences.
Additionally, the area is monitored for security, offering peace of mind while users explore the surrounding region without the burden of their possessions.

Alternative Storage Options Nearby
For those needing a place to deposit bags while exploring the area, several alternatives exist near the transportation hub. Look for nearby hotels and hostels, as many offer storage services for their guests, even if you’re not staying overnight. Contact them in advance to confirm availability.
Another option includes local cafes or restaurants. Some establishments allow customers to store items temporarily while enjoying a meal or beverage. Always ask the staff about their policy before leaving belongings.
